Synopsis

Librarians, teachers, parents, and caregivers can energize storytimes and curricula with this informative and entertaining resource filled with engaging and creative ways to integrate storytelling and story-related materials into programs for children, ages birth-12. Readers will find a treasure trove of tales, books, songs, and poems to share, plus a host of exciting and easily adaptable children's literature-based activities.

About the Author

JUDY FREEMAN (www.JudyReadsBooks.com) is a well-known consultant, writer, and speaker on children's literature and storytelling, and a visiting lecturer at the School of Information, and Library Science at Pratt Institute in New York City. A former school librarian, she gives conferences, workshops, speeches, and performances throughout the U.S. and the world for teachers, librarians, parents, and children. Judy's Library Unlimited books include Once Upon a Time: Using Storytelling, Creative Drama, and Reader's Theater with Children in Grades PreK-6, the Books Kids Will Sit Still For series, and the yearly The Winners Handbook, reviewing her top 100 children's books of the past year. Judy's latest and most exciting project is writing children's book reviews and other content for author James Patterson's new website for parents, librarians, and teachers, www.READKIDDOREAD.com.

Caroline Feller Bauer is an author, storyteller, teacher, and librarian. She travels frequently, lecturing most often on her favorite subject: bringing children and books together. Ms. Bauer is the editor of several collections of stories and poems, including Snowy Day, Halloween, and Valentine's Day. She lives in Miami Beach, FL.

Nadine Bernard Westcott is the illustrator of a number of acclaimed books for children, including the classic song Over the River and Through the Wood; and How To Grow A Picket Fence by Mary Louise Cuneo. She divides her time between Woodstock, VT, and Nantucket, MA.
